## Releases

Postmortem: v4.2.1 shipped with a stale-cache bug. The Fennick build runner cached manifest hashes across branches, so release artifacts pointed at week-old bundles. Fix: cache keys now include branch and commit SHA. Action items: invalidate caches before every tagged build, and verify artifact timestamps in the pre-ship checklist. Marla owns the checklist update.

All v4.2.x hotfixes must be re-signed before deploy. Use the current release signing key, shown below.

deploy key for kagup-bawig: bky9_ZMq28eTw9

## Step 4: Update your fee rule bindings

Fareloom v3 replaces the legacy rate-table hooks with the new rules engine, so plugin authors must re-register each shipping-fee rule through the `registerRule` entry point. Zone multipliers and surcharge predicates are now evaluated in declaration order rather than by priority weight. Before testing against the Quillhaven staging region, apply the settings below. The engine expects the following configuration values:

config for tagug-fadug:
[wenox]
port = 7000
team = eliir
host = wenox.olvarqhq.local
region = north-1
access_code = ac_0a5ba1
timeout_ms = 1000

Ticket QW-2291: Import wizard drops trailing empty columns

Product: Harborlight CSV Import Wizard, build 4.8.2
Severity: Medium

Steps to reproduce:
1. Open the wizard and upload a file whose last two columns are blank in every row.
2. Advance to the mapping step.
3. Observe that only the populated columns appear; the blanks are silently discarded.

Expected: blank columns should be listed as unmapped. Support can replay the failing upload against staging using the bearer token below.

login token, yajeg-fawif: eyJhbGciOiJIUzI1NiIsInR5cCI6IkpXVCJ9.eyJzdWIiOiIEdPQYnZXaZIn0.HSRTnYZBx0Qc